Zinc-dependent metalloprotease, ADAMTS_like subgroup. ADAMs (A Disintegrin And Metalloprotease) are glycoproteins, which play roles in cell signaling, cell fusion, and cell-cell interactions. This particular subfamily represents domain architectures that combine ADAM-like metalloproteinases with thrombospondin type-1 repeats. ADAMTS (a disintegrin and metalloproteinase with thrombospondin motifs) proteinases are inhibited by TIMPs (tissue inhibitors of metalloproteinases), and they play roles in coagulation, angiogenesis, development and progression of arthritis. They hydrolyze the von Willebrand factor precursor and various components of the extracellular matrix.

ADAM-TS Spacer 1; This domain represents the Spacer-1 region from the ADAM-TS and ADAM-TS-like proteins. ADAM-TS (A Disintegrin and Metalloproteinase with Thrombospondin Motifs) is closely related to the ADAM family (A Disintegrin and Metalloproteinase) and is a subfamily of the metalloprotease family, sharing a high degree of sequence similarity and conserved domain organization among its members. Members of the ADAM-TS family have been implicated in a range of diseases. ADAM-TS-like proteins lack a metalloprotease domain. They resides in the ECM and have regulatory roles. Examples of ADAM-TS-like proteins are papilin and punctin.

ADAMTS cysteine-rich domain 2; This cysteine rich domain is found in a variety of ADAMTS peptidases (A Disintegrin and Metalloproteinase with Thrombospondin Motifs) which is closely related to the ADAM family (pfam08516). Members of the ADAM-TS family have been implicated in a range of diseases. For instance, members of this family have been found to participate directly in processes in the central nervous system (CNS) such as the regulation of brain plasticity.

Reprolysin (M12B) family zinc metalloprotease; The members of this family are enzymes that cleave peptides. These proteases require zinc for catalysis. Members of this family are also known as adamalysins. Most members of this family are snake venom endopeptidases, but there are also some mammalian proteins such as Swiss:P78325, and fertilin. Fertilin and closely related proteins appear to not have some active site residues and may not be active enzymes.

Zinc-dependent metalloprotease, ADAM_like or reprolysin_like subgroup. The adamalysin_like or ADAM family of metalloproteases contains proteolytic domains from snake venoms, proteases from the mammalian reproductive tract, and the tumor necrosis factor alpha convertase, TACE. ADAMs (A Disintegrin And Metalloprotease) are glycoproteins, which play roles in cell signaling, cell fusion, and cell-cell interactions.
